    I don't think you get what he means by story.  No offense.  It doesn't have to do with roleplaying in the "Acting as a character" point.  It's not that sort of story-telling.

    EVE is unique in the sense that the game world itself revolves around the players and their actions and interactions.  The backstory in EVE is actually very well written and detailed by CCP.  It on its own is pretty impressive.  However, the things that happen in the game world happen on such an epic scale that they rival that of the NPC driven side of the story.  The espionage, multi-month/year wars that cost ridiculously huge sums of money and the cooperation of thousands of other players, the huge alliance wars; all player driven.  The market even plays a role in the stories.

    That may not seem like a story to you, but this is a game where the content IS the game world (or universe in this case).  The players ARE the characters in the story of the entire universe.  In other games, you're just playing through a story that's already predetermined, with their own characters that you simply interact with.
